Cloudburst Brewing Paradise Meadows
4 Ratings

Cloudburst Brewing Paradise Meadows

American IPA 6.9 º 55 IBU
This American IPA is a vibrant sensory journey inspired by the subalpine meadows of Mount Rainier. The pairing of Paradisi and Citra hops creates a luxuriant aromatic bouquet of ripe mango, zesty tangerine, and tart kiwi. A delicate floral undertone, reminiscent of soft alpine flowers, balances the intense tropical fruit profile. Despite its strength, the experience remains approachable and gentle, reflecting a modern approach to the style. The malt base stays lean and supportive, allowing the New Zealand and American hop characteristics to shine with clarity and brightness, finishing with a clean, crisp bitterness that invites another sip.
Appearance. Medium gold (7 SRM) with high clarity. Forms a persistent, frothy white head that leaves significant lacing on the glass as it recedes.
Aroma. High intensity hop aroma dominated by tropical notes of mango and kiwi, complemented by bright tangerine citrus. A secondary layer of delicate, perfume-like alpine florals adds complexity. Very low, clean, grainy-sweet malt presence provides a neutral canvas, with a clean fermentation profile.
Taste. Initial impression of tropical fruit juice, specifically mango and kiwi, followed by sharp tangerine zest. Bitterness is firm but smooth, never harsh. The malt flavor is low, suggesting clean, crackery grains with no caramel character. The finish is medium-dry and clean, with a lingering hop-forward aftertaste of citrus rind and floral honey.
Mouthfeel. Medium body with a smooth, soft texture. Moderate to high carbonation provides a crisp, refreshing bite. Very light alcohol warmth is well-integrated, and there is no perceived astringency.

6.9%

Oh so pretty. 

This beer is basically the embodiment of this area of Mount Rainier National Park from mid-July to mid-August. Oh, you’re unfamiliar? We’ll let 1889 John Muir tell you about it  – “The most luxuriant and the most extravagantly beautiful of all the alpine gardens I ever beheld in all my mountain-top wanderings.”  That’s high praise from a well traveled outdoorsman, and thus, high praise for this IPA. (Modern IPA was John Muir’s favorite style, btw). The recipe is built around a new New Zealand variety from Freestyle hops called Paradisi and paired with Citra, creating a gentle and approachable wonderland filled with natural splendor, flora & fauna, majestic views, and breathtaking notes of mango, kiwi, and tangerine with just a whisper of soft alpine flowers. 

-Cloudburst
